Undesirable Aliens Sent Back
New York, New York: c. 1926 A group of undesirable aliens enroute to steamers to take them back to the other side after having been refused admittance at Ellis Island to the United States

EDITORS COMMENTS
This photo print, titled "Undesirable Aliens Sent Back" offers a glimpse into a significant chapter in American history. Taken around 1926 in New York City, the image showcases a group of men deemed undesirable aliens by immigration authorities at Ellis Island. Standing on the shores of New York City Harbor, these individuals are captured enroute to steamers that will transport them back to their countries of origin. Despite their hopes for a new life in the United States, they were refused admittance due to various reasons unknown to us today.
